FIREARMS and ammunition have been stolen in a burglary at a home in Torton Lane, Torton, near Kidderminster.

The burglary happened some time between 7.30am and 10.10pm on Tuesday, October 14 and a shotgun certificate was among those items taken in the burglary.

Thieves also stole a Browning Alpha 3 Special Sporting inch to inch choke shotgun with a silver finished action and a pheasant and gundog scene above the trigger.

The other items taken were a black-finish Miroku Skeet shotgun with the last -inch of the barrel machined out, a .177 German-manufactured air pistol with break-barrel cocking mechanism, 15 Eley No. 6 cartridges with red cases and approximately 250 .177 air gun pellets.

"We're keeping an open mind as to why these specific items were taken," said a police spokesperson.
